React Native + Firebase Google Login - onAuthStateChange vs



我不知道如何使用onAuthStateChange和Context

我在上下文中填充用户,然后用检查用户

import {useAuth} from '../contexts/auth';
const { usuario } = useAuth();
if(!user)....

我真的不明白我应该如何以及为什么使用onAuthStateChange。

onAuthStateChanged允许您在身份验证状态发生变化时接收,例如用户登录或注销。您可以订阅事件并根据身份验证状态处理呈现。从本质上讲,您使用它来填充或减少上下文中的用户。

有关文档中的示例,请参阅此处。

最新更新